High Quality Content by WIKIPEDIA articles Victor Marie d'Estr es, count then duke (1723) d'Estr es (Paris November 30, 1660 - Paris December 27, 1737) was a Marshal of France. Son of Marshal Jean II d'Estr es (1624-1707), Victor Marie began his military career in the infantry in 1676, but joined the Navy one year later. In the Franco-Dutch War (1672-1678), he commanded a ship in the Battle of Tabago (March 3, 1677) and fought afterwards in the Mediterranean. At the beginning of the War of the Grand Alliance, he volunteered in the army and was wounded in the siege of Philippsburg in 1688. In 1690, he commanded 20 ships in the Battle of Beachy Head. Then, on command of Louis XIV, he took charge of the Mediterranean fleet and supported the duc de Vend me in the conquest of Barcelona in 1697.
